Urine Density: What It Tells About Hydration and Health

Urine

Have you ever wondered what your urine can reveal about your health? One key indicator is urine density, also known as urine specific gravity (USG). This simple measure tells how concentrated your urine is compared to pure water giving clear clues about your hydration levels and kidney function.

When your body is well-hydrated, urine appears lighter and less dense, but during dehydration, it becomes darker and more concentrated. Doctors often use this test to assess hydration balance, kidney performance, and even detect hidden conditions like diabetes insipidus or kidney disease.

Why Urine Density Matters for Your Health

Your urine density reveals far more than you might expect it’s a mirror of how well your body maintains fluid balance and kidney efficiency. When you’re well-hydrated, your kidneys produce light-colored, diluted urine with a lower specific gravity (around 1.005–1.010). But if you’re dehydrated, your urine becomes darker, heavier, and more concentrated, often rising above 1.020.

This shift in urine density indicates that your kidneys are working harder to conserve water. Over time, persistent dehydration can strain kidney function and increase the risk of developing stones or urinary infections. How to Interpret Urine Specific Gravity Results

Understanding your urine specific gravity helps decode what’s happening inside your body. This simple number, typically ranging from 1.005 to 1.030, shows how concentrated your urine is compared to water a reflection of both your hydration status and kidney performance.

  • Low urine specific gravity (< 1.005):
    Indicates very diluted urine. This may happen when you’re overhydrated, taking diuretics, or if the kidneys can’t properly concentrate urine a possible sign of diabetes insipidus or other renal issues.

  • Normal urine specific gravity (1.005–1.030):
    Falls within the healthy range. It varies naturally depending on how much fluid you drink, the temperature, and your activity level.

  • High urine specific gravity (> 1.030):
    Suggests dehydration or the presence of substances like glucose or protein in urine. Persistent high values could indicate kidney disease, diabetes mellitus, or excessive fluid loss through sweating or vomiting.

Consistently abnormal readings should always be reviewed by a healthcare provider. Since urine density fluctuates throughout the day, it’s best tested alongside other urinalysis markers for a complete picture of your hydration and kidney health.

Clinical and Health Relevance of Urine Density

Maintaining the right urine density plays a crucial role in protecting kidney health and overall body balance. When your urine stays within the optimal range roughly 1.010 to 1.020 it shows that your kidneys are effectively filtering waste while preserving necessary fluids and electrolytes.

Research highlights that producing a greater volume of dilute urine supports metabolic health and helps prevent issues like kidney stones and urinary tract infections. On the other hand, consistently dense urine can indicate chronic dehydration, which may contribute to kidney stress, fatigue, and increased toxin buildup in the body.

Hydration is the simplest and most effective way to maintain a healthy urine density. Drinking around 2.5 to 3.5 liters of water per day, depending on climate and activity level, keeps the kidneys functioning efficiently and supports normal blood pressure and metabolism.

In clinical settings, doctors often assess urine specific gravity as part of a routine urinalysis especially for individuals with diabetes, hypertension, or kidney disorders. This makes urine density testing a valuable window into how your body manages water, nutrients, and overall wellness.

Practical Hydration and Testing Tips for Healthy Urine Density

Keeping your urine density in a healthy range doesn’t require complex tools just consistent hydration and a bit of self-awareness.

1. Monitor your urine color.

A quick way to gauge hydration is by checking color. Pale yellow urine generally means you’re well-hydrated, while dark yellow or amber urine suggests you need more fluids. The NSW Health urine color chart is a great visual reference.

2. Stay hydrated consistently.

Most adults should drink between 2.5 and 3.5 liters of water daily, adjusting for temperature, diet, and physical activity. Spread intake throughout the day rather than drinking large amounts at once this helps maintain stable kidney function and balanced urine concentration.

3. Try home urine density tests.

Simple urine test strips or digital refractometers can estimate your urine’s specific gravity. If results fall outside 1.005–1.030, or if you notice recurring symptoms like fatigue or strong urine odor, consult your healthcare provider.

4. Build hydration into your lifestyle.

Eat water-rich foods (like cucumber, melon, and citrus fruits) and reduce dehydrating drinks such as coffee or alcohol.

Small, consistent habits like these keep your urine density stable supporting long-term kidney health and energy balance.

FAQs About Urine Density and Hydration

  1. What is urine density and why is it important?

Urine density, also called urine specific gravity, measures how concentrated your urine is compared to water. It reflects hydration levels and kidney function, helping doctors assess whether your body is retaining or losing too much fluid.

  1. What is the normal range for urine density?

Healthy urine density typically falls between 1.005 and 1.030. Values below this may indicate overhydration, while higher numbers suggest dehydration or excess solutes like glucose or protein.

  1. How often should I check my urine density?

Occasional checks are enough for most healthy individuals. However, if you experience fatigue, frequent urination, or kidney-related symptoms, regular testing may help monitor hydration and kidney function.

  1. Can dehydration increase urine density?

Yes. When you’re dehydrated, your kidneys conserve water, producing darker, denser urine — meaning a higher urine specific gravity reading.

  1. How can I lower my urine density naturally?

Drink enough water throughout the day and eat hydrating foods. Avoid excessive caffeine, alcohol, and salty foods that may increase fluid loss.

  1. Does urine color always match urine density?

Not always. Color offers a quick clue, but factors like diet, vitamins, or medications can alter color without changing actual density. For accurate results, a urine density test is more reliable.
